Shocking weekend in Houston as multiple shootings leave several injured and killed

Four people, including two teenagers, were shot in two different incidents in east Houston on Saturday night.

According to authorities, the first incident happened on Uvalde Road in Harris County, where four people were shot. Two of the victims were teenagers. The motive for the shooting is unclear, and no arrests have been made.

The second incident happened during a “celebration of life” on Crestwood Street. Four people were shot in total, including two teenagers. One of the victims was shot in the stomach after allegedly breaking into a homeowner’s car. The other victims’ injuries are unknown at this time.

Harris County officials are asking anyone with information about either shooting to come forward. The investigations are ongoing.
